by Hubert Cater
Mix is literally going down the middle when it comes to being either in Intercept mode, or Naval/Tactical mode. For example, Carrier planes will still intercept while in Mix mode but their interception effectiveness will be halved. They can also perform a tactical strike but that attack value will be halved as well.
